Visual electrophysiology is a procedure that involves the recording of several electrical signals that come from the brain, optic nerve, and eye, which are in response to visual stimuli. This technology has quickly become famous all over the world in the ophthalmologist community. Though training the ophthalmologist about this new technology remains a constraint, it is rapidly being adopted worldwide. For examining the adults, children, and animals, visual electrophysiology testing will use the devices. To record the Visual Electrophysiology tests, some standards were set by the ISCEV (International Society for Clinical Electrophysiology of the Vision).

Based on the test type, electroretinogram (ERG) is used most widely and has the largest market share during the forecast period. An ERG is advantageous in evaluating both hereditary and acquired disorders of the retina. The diagnoses commonly suspect the retina's prevailing conditions, including retinitis pigmentosa, retinitis pigmentosa sine pigment, choroideremia, achromatopsia, and congenital stationary night blindness. Geographically, North America and Western Europe are the biggest markets for visual Electrophysiology in 2022 and are expected to remain during the forecast period. Because of the high cost of equipment and the technology involved being relatively new, countries with higher disposable income are only adapting these technologies quickly. The North American region contributes the largest share with dominancy across the globe in the visual electrophysiology market. North American region is owning growth of high incidences of visual disorders.

The European region was the second-largest regional market globally and was strongly driven by technological advancements.
